Job description

 

We are seeking a Manager, Baltimore Jazz Collective who will provide performance and public relations management services to the Baltimore Jazz Collective, and oversees the creation and execution of all elements for annually released albums.


The Baltimore Jazz Collective is an ensemble of Baltimore-area musicians that features each member’s musical voice, compositions, and arrangements.


Specific Duties & Responsibilities


Management of Album Creation and Release

  • Coordinate tracking, mixing and mastering of recorded material for album release.
  • Oversee design needs for physical album and digital releases, solicit graphic design proposals for band to review and approve.
  • Prepare album track listing, tracking times, liner notes, credits, etc.


Coordinating Between Band Members and Venues

  • Schedule Rehearsals, performances, workshops, photography, promotional opportunities and other events.


Booking Engagements

  • Leverage existing relationships to book band engagements.
  • Identify opportunities to build new relationships with venues and event groups.


Public Relations

  • Review and manage marketing strategy for national and local markets.
  • Hire outside PR for local marketing and public relations during album release cycles.
  • Coordinate focused outreach to specific markets.
  • Write press releases.


Other Project duties

  • Coordinate design of website.
  • Launch and manage social media pages.
  • Coordinate other projects BJC band is involved with.


Knowledge, Skills and Abilities

  • Requires strong organizational skills, long term strategy development, communication skills, pitching, and relationship building & management.
  • Proficiency required in detail oriented calendar management, consistent communication with band person.


Minimum Qualifications
  • Bachelors or Masters Degree in entertainment business, business, or similar.
  • Minimum 5 year's experience in music industry.


Preferred Qualifications
  • Minimum 5 year's experience in at least one of the following fields: product management, artist management, booking, publicity.
